Frank Tumwebaze calls on Ugandans to aggressively do farming

The Minister of Agriculture, Animal Industry and Fisheries (MAAIF) who also doubles as the MP for Kibale East County in Kamwenge District, Hon. Frank Tumwebaze, has called on Ugandans with unutilized land to engage in farming aggressively.

The Minister said this after visiting his friend and a progressive dairy farmer, Eng. Elias Mugisha Arjman in Janda-Zirobwe , Luwero.

He thanked him for being passionate about farming and for adopting modern methods of intensive commercial farming.

The Minister continues to encourage all of you, fellow Ugandans with unutilized land, to put it into use by engaging in one or two enterprises depending on land size. People owning land within or near urban settings can even get much better rewards because of higher demand. Milk, eggs, piggery, and vegetables are in high demand and most if not all bring in daily income. And they can all be done on intensive scale within small plots of land.
“Let’s produce and earn,” the Minister concluded.
